Male’, MALDIVES – Club Valencia has secured a place in the top six of Dhiraagu Dhivehi League after beating Club Eagles by 1-0 in the last game of the second round of the league.
Valencia created their first chance in the 10th minute from Abdul Rasheed Mahir. His shot outside the box went straight to the keeper Faisal.
Keeper Faisal was forced to make another save in the first minute of the second half to clear the corner kick from Valencia and Shaffaz shot from the rebounded ball went wide.
In the 64th minute, Eagles skipper Nooman made a stunning shot outside the box but went over the bar.
Valencia broke the deadlock in the 66th minute, keeper Faisal failed to clear the shot from Ali Hamdhaan and Ismail Ahmed headed the ball into the net to change the score to 1-0.
Seven minutes before the normal time substitute player Ahmed Imaz penetrated the defense line of Valencia and made a good shot but it was deflected for a corner kick.
With this win Valencia managed to get fifth position of the table with 13 points from 14 games while Eagles lies on third position with 23 points from 14 games. League leaders New Radiant got 39 points from 14 games.
